Festus Keyamo Opens Up, Reacts to Allegations Against Tinubu after His Visit to Ondo State

Festus Keyamo, Chief Spokesperson of the All Progressives Congress Presidential Electoral Council, denied allegations that the party’s presidential candidate, Bola Tinubu, intended to sabotage the Yoruba people’s self-determination movement, reports Punch NG.

Keyamo was reacting to claims by Professor Banji Akintoye, leader of the Iran Omo-Odua movement, that Tinubu was using some members of the movement to destroy the struggle for Yoruba ethnicity in the interests of his presidential ambition.

The Minister of Labour and Employment also rejected Akintoye’s accusation that Tinubu was trying to use some members of the movement to destroy the Yoruba people’s struggle for self-determination.

Keyamo said he was not sure if the former Lagos State governor would attend the Ilan Omo Oodua World Congress scheduled to hold in Ibadan today.

The minister warned the professor to stop behaving like a spokesman for the Yoruba people, saying no one had made him a spokesman for the South West people.
